2017-11-10 24 views
2

注:この問題は問題ではありません/コード内の問題です。方法のアイデアの一般的な質問?リンクを生成する方法googleマップの検索結果を

ユーザーがアドレスを入力できるようにして、ボタンをクリックすると、Googleマップのそのアドレスの検索結果であるリンクを生成します。 私はそれがこの手紙はそれらに行くためのアドレスと時間とそのアドレスのリンクを示し予定の手紙がそれらを示すべきであるライン

Location: Address and [In here a link that takes them to google maps with the search result of that Address] 
Time:00:00 

とthis-

手紙のようなものだ、このどこかを見てきましたそれはGoogleマップ上にあります。 ユーザーが入力してGoogleマップの検索結果にするテキストボックスで、その文字列/アドレスを取得する方法に関するアイデアは何ですか? ここには、リンクをクリックすると、どのように見えますか?Google Mapsに行き、このような場所を私に見せてください。This opens up when the link is clickedインターネットを見てみると便利な情報が見つかりませんでした。 お時間をいただきありがとうございます。

+0

これは有望に見えますhttps://www.aspsnippets.com/Articles/Show-Google-Maps-using-Latitude-and-Longitude-in-ASPNet.aspx – Maderas

+1

ありがとうございます。残念ながら、私はあなたが理解しているとは思わないそれは適切に私は彼らに地図を表示しようとしていない私はそれらをGoogleマップの元のサイトに持って行き、彼らに検索結果アドレスを表示したい –

+1

私の質問に多くの情報を追加させてください –

答えて

2

GoogleマップのAPIは、URLからアドレスを解析して探し出すのに適しているようです。あなたがブラウザにいる場合は、https://www.google.com/maps/place/my address hereを実行して、マップ結果に移動します(例: https://www.google.com/maps/place/1600 Pennsylvania Ave NW)。
あなたはそれはあなたがすべてのスペースを置き換えることができ、有効なURLのようなより多くのを見たい場合は「+」https://www.google.com/maps/place/1600+Pennsylvania+Ave+NW

+0

ありがとう!両方の方法を試してみます –

3

Googleはhttps://developers.google.com/maps/documentation/urls/guideの例の多くが付いているいくつかの素晴らしいドキュメントがあります。

あなたの直接的な答えは、あなたのアドレスのスペースを '+'で置き換え、それをクエリのパラメータに入れてください。

例えば、あなたはより信頼性の高いものを望んでいた場合は、GoogleのジオコーディングAPI(https://developers.google.com/maps/documentation/geocoding/intro)を使用して試みることができるなど、あなたのアドレスが正しく理解されていない場合、または同じアドレスの複数があるでしょう。もちろん、https://www.google.com/maps/search/?api=1&query=toronto+street+winnipeg+mb

+1

答えをありがとうございました。 –

関連する問題